Changed Traffic Conditions On Princes Highway At Coila


Motorists are advised of changed traffic conditions on the Princes Highway at Coila and Turlinjah from next week to improve road user safety.

Work involves tree clearing and trimming on the Princes Highway near Coila Lake and Smarts Creek Bridge to improve sight distances for motorists and prevent branches from falling on the road.

Work will be carried out on weekdays between 7am and 5pm until Monday 19 June, weather permitting.

For the safety of motorists and workers, one lane will be closed during work hours and an alternate traffic flow and reduced speed limit of 40 km/h will be in place.

Motorists should allow up to five minutes extra travel time and follow the direction of traffic control and signs.

Roads and Maritime Services will also complete slope stabilisation work on the Princes Highway at Turlinjah in June.

The community will be updated on times and dates before work the start of work.

Roads and Maritime thanks motorists for their patience while work is carried out.
